Output 3ebd90e85cfff9b8f6e002c54e4b79eb88ebb6cf33977b18d800d0ae2c713193:10

value
179952483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35dadd04933959b324527a37e8e20dcb14bdf788 OP_EQUAL
address
MCovEVLgfvAjELbmYAjkSWPquwbHjyBtgZ
transaction
3ebd90e85cfff9b8f6e002c54e4b79eb88ebb6cf33977b18d800d0ae2c713193
spent
true